The captivating true tale of how the Condor, a tiny San Francisco bar with a jukebox, was transformed into the first - then the most famous - topless nightclub in history, becoming a key player in the sexual revolution of the 1960s, is told in titallating detail here. Narrated by the wife of Pete Mattioli, its renowned owner at the time, the story takes us through Pete's wild life, focusing on his relationships with the legendary Carol Doda, his notorious partner Gino Del Pete, promoter Big Davey Rosenberg, and the entertainers and celebrities who frequented the club. The topless revolution blew into North Beach like a wildfire in 1964 and changed The City - and the world - forever.
